Diamond then Al with ice |
|
The first disk seen is a diamond wafer. Body heat from the hand holding the disk is rapidly transferred to an ice cube, enabling the diamond to rapidly melt a path through the ice cube. The second disk seen is made of aluminum. During the same amount of time, the aluminum does not pass as far through the ice cube, due to the lower thermal conductivity of aluminum relative to diamond. |
